Arte – a joyful and passionate synopsis

The anime is broadcast by Wakanim and directed by Hamana Takayuki. The studio that handles the broadcast is Seven Arcs. We are in Florence in the sixteenth century during the Renaissance. A young girl named Arte wants to become a painter in the country where art is at its peak. But the problem is that at that time, a woman does not work… And even less to live from his art. Arte, joyful, voluntary and enthusiastic, will have to face several obstacles in order to achieve her goal: independence. But will she give up before?

A good start

We follow the character Arte, from the small aristocracy, who must follow the path that has been traced to him by his sex. Only this woman is not like the others and does not want to bend to her destiny simply because she is a woman. Arte wants to follow his dreams. She wants to become an artist and not depend on anyone. Rather daring for the sixteenth century! So she will fight and shake up the codes in a world where gender equality does not yet exist. A world where a woman has only three choices: become a housewife, join a convent or, for the less well-off, become a courtesan. In Arte, we discover a strong young woman but always with will, joy, a little humor with her clumsiness…Obviously, it's not just our protagonist as a character. We have her master Leo, who takes her under his wing who is also very endearing. Even though he is a man, he had to fight to become an artist because of his social background. We attach ourselves directly to these two characters and we feel that they have a link. A strong message

Beyond this touching story, there is a very strong message that remains in this anime. This is not a message for current feminisms, because it was not the same time so it is not comparable. However, we understand how hard it was for a woman who had dreams, to try to achieve them.

Because she had to face everyone. Not just men, but other women who thought like their husbands. Arte has to face a whole current of thought which is: a woman does not work and lives on the hooks of her husband, the only work a woman can do is courtesan (prostitute of the time).

The morals were very strong, so we see the struggle of a woman and what she endures. This anime will inevitably touch all of us. Even if art does not excite everyone, because the story is not fantastic like many other animes, this one could very well have existed. She's going to remove that label she has stuck on her and women in general. She transmits her passion, her motivation and not only to us since she transmits it to everyone she meets.
